Text Menu for Touch-Tone Menu

With the appropriate hardware, how about including text menus + a screen so that if a touch-tone menu system (aka Interactive Voice Response system) number is dialed, the associated text menu system appears on your phone's screen, before the number is dialed into the phone network?

You could then visually navigate all the menu options, back and forth, until you find the desired option thereby minimizing the frustration that many of us have with today's touch-tone menu systems.
